Purchasing Manager vs Purchasing Officer Salaries

Review a side-by-side comparison of current salary data, earning potential by experience level, and AI automation risks for the professions you selected.

Purchasing Manager is the winner of this comparison with an average salary of 196,505 TRY (~$4,696 / €4,048). This figure is 97.6% higher than the runner-up, Purchasing Officer.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which profession earns more between Purchasing Manager and Purchasing Officer?
Based on current data, Purchasing Manager earns more with an average salary of 196,505 TRY (~$4,696 / €4,048).
What is the average salary for a Purchasing Manager in Turkey?
The average salary for a Purchasing Manager is 196,505 TRY (~$4,696 / €4,048). The range is typically between 157,125 TRY (~$3,755 / €3,237) (lowest) and 266,245 TRY (~$6,363 / €5,485) (highest).
What is the average salary for a Purchasing Officer in Turkey?
The average salary for a Purchasing Officer is 99,468 TRY (~$2,377 / €2,049). The range is typically between 77,346 TRY (~$1,849 / €1,593) (lowest) and 138,280 TRY (~$3,305 / €2,849) (highest).
